Overview

Apache Airflow is an open-source platform for programmatically authoring, scheduling, and monitoring data workflows. It uses DAGs defined in Python and provides a web UI and API to manage pipelines; recent reports describe vulnerabilities that could cause exposure of sensitive data within Airflow workflows, creating data-leak risk for organizations relying on Airflow.
